What are some different ways people can communicate?
Talking, writing, texting, gestures, facial expressions, body language, sign language, AAC, pictures, and pointing.

What does it mean to be a good communicator?
- listening
- taking turns
- expressing your thoughts clearly
- answering questions
- asking for clarification
- paying attention to the other person
- making sure your message is understood
Name one way better communication helps you outside of school.
It helps with friendships, class participation, expressing needs, and understanding others.

Why is listening an important part of communication?
It helps us understand what someone is saying, respond appropriately, follow directions, show respect, learn new information, and avoid misunderstandings.

What are some things that can make communication difficult?
Not knowing what to say, not knowing the right word, background noise, distractions, feeling nervous, not understanding the other person, someone talking too quickly, or difficulty organizing your thoughts.
Why is it important to practice speech skills regularly?
Practice helps the brain learn new communication habits and makes skills easier in real life.
Why is it important to make the speech room a place where everyone feels comfortable communicating?
People are more willing to participate, take risks, make mistakes, ask for help, and practice new skills when they feel safe and respected.

What is one thing you can do if someone doesn't understand what you're trying to communicate?
Repeat it, say it in a different way, give more information, use a different form of communication, or ask what they didn't understand.
